مرتب سازی آرایه رشته ای

فرض کنید که یک آرایه از اسامی افراد داریم و میخواهیم آنها را به ترتیب حروف الفبا مرتب کنیم.

کد:
$arr = array( "Omid", "Ali", "Negar", "Majid", "Nazanin" ); sort($arr); // output: "Ali", "Majid", "Nazanin", "Negar", "Omid"
مرتب سازی اسامی فارسی در PHP

به همین راحتی آرایه اسامی ما با ترتیب صعودی (ترتیب حروف الفبا) مرتب شد!

توابع مرتب سازی در زبان PHP از زبان فارسی نیز پشتیبانی میکنند.

کد:
$arr = array( "امید", "علی", "نگار", "مجید", "نازنین" ); sort($arr); // output: "امید", "علی", "مجید", "نازنین", "نگار"

به دلیل اینکه مرتب سازی بر اساس معادل کد اسکی (ASCII) کاراکترها انجام میشود، این توابع تقریبا تمام زبان ها و علائم موجود را پوشش داده و برای مرتب سازیشان میتوان از توابع آماده کمک گرفت.